## Releases

The Bandershell ticket-pricing experiment ships behind the `dyn_price_beta` flag and follows the standard Lornevale release train. New team members: every release candidate is built from a tagged commit, and the pipeline rejects unsigned artifacts outright, so never hand-build a bundle locally. After tagging, run `lorne release cut`, verify the changelog, and confirm the experiment cohort split (50/50) in the config snapshot. All artifacts must be signed before upload; the current release signing key is listed below.

deploy key for taguf-bafop: bky4_bYeM

### Tile cache eviction behavior

The Marrowfield tile cache sits between the renderer and object storage, absorbing repeated viewport requests. Entries are keyed by zoom, layer, and style hash; eviction is LRU with a hard memory ceiling enforced per render node. On-call responders should know that a cold cache after failover causes a brief render-latency spike, typically self-resolving. Sizing and TTL behavior follow the constants below.

constants for yaduf-fahag:
BUDGETS = {
    "kelix": 528,
    "briwyn": 734,
}

Please cascade the following to your branch managers with care. Effective next quarter, we will stop accepting new orders for the Parlane appliance series. Existing stock may be sold through, but no replenishment will be issued after the cut-off. Warranty service continues for the full contractual period; spares will route through the Hartveil depot. Branch managers should prepare customer scripts using the attached guidance and avoid speculation about successor products. The confidential summary of the related business plans appears below.

internal memo for kadug-tawep: The northern region missed its Wenvan quota by 27.3 percent last quarter. Soroxox Holdings plans to lower the Aldix list price by 8.2 percent in November. The steering committee signed off on a budget of $264.1 million for Project Briix. The renewal with Quenethax Freight closes at $65.6 million a year, 21.0 percent below the last contract.

TICKET: Webhook retries failing on sandbox

Sandbox for Quillbridge is dropping webhook retries after the first attempt. The retry worker can't authenticate to the delivery queue because sandbox.env was copied without the queue credential, so it treats every failure as permanent. Customers see single-delivery behavior and file tickets. Retry backoff config is fine. Re-add the missing line to sandbox.env right here:

secret setting of yagug-hahog: COURIER_KEY13=44c9b50f678cd